For the 2026 school year, there are 2 public schools serving 305 students in La Monte R-IV School District. This district's average testing ranking is 3/10, which is in the bottom 50% of public schools in Missouri.
Public Schools in La Monte R-IV School District have an average math proficiency score of 28% (versus the Missouri public school average of 41%), and reading proficiency score of 35% (versus the 43%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 52%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is more than the Missouri public school average of 33% (majority Black).

District Revenue and Spending

The revenue/student of $13,367 in this school district is less than the state median of $15,190. The school district revenue/student has grown by 31% over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$11,328 is less than the state median of $14,008. The school district spending/student has declined by 30% over four school years.
